Transaction 76d90539d203cdf2981e6818cedc20ada5a90354fa0f95442ada105785656cdc
1 Input
2 Outputs
- 76d90539d203cdf2981e6818cedc20ada5a90354fa0f95442ada105785656cdc:0
- 76d90539d203cdf2981e6818cedc20ada5a90354fa0f95442ada105785656cdc:1
value 1116700
address 16FaNXh2pYwnw1ktfjNm1pbo4w5UU2gL6t
value 23562204
address 3CMCABMi2WgthnqzGcLkeR5Rq2BzyRmvjw